Patent Grant D617788

U.S. patent number D617,788 [Application Number D/305,334] was granted by the patent office on 2010-06-15 for information handling system server enclosure. This patent grant is currently assigned to Dell Products L.P.. Invention is credited to Richard Andrew Crisp, Paul David Kramer, Kevin C. Sloan.

Description



FIG. 1 is a front perspective view of the information handling system server enclosure comprising the present invention;

FIG. 2 is a front view thereof;

FIG. 3 is a right side view thereof;

FIG. 4 is a left side view thereof;

FIG. 5 is a rear view thereof;

FIG. 6 is a top view thereof; and,

FIG. 7 is a bottom view thereof.

Broken lines shown in the drawings illustrate portions of the information handling system server enclosure and form no part of the claimed design.
